12 1399 Block Of Delaware Avenue Sw Washington Dc
Using hollow stem auger method, we will drill two 6 inch diameter geotechnical soil borings to a depth of feet for subsurface investigation of the proposed pepco project. All spoils will be containerized in 55-gallon drums and removed from site upon the results of environmental classification. Boreholes will be backfilled with a 60: ratio of bentonite powder to cement for paved areas and grouted with 2 pounds of bentonite powder to 1 gallon of water for non-paved areas. Paved areas will also include a concrete plug and an asphalt or concrete surface patch to match the surrounding pavement.

15 Dupont Circle Nw Washington Dc
Using the hollow stem auger method, we will drill one, 6-inch diameter test borings to further evaluate the subsurface conditions in the proposed building are. The test boring will be drilled a depth of feet. If sand is encountered while drilling, outer casing will be used. A pvc pipe will be used for temporary ground water well monitoring.
